Runbook §4 — Account Recovery, Thornlea ChipTrace Reader: If the trackside reader loses its paired operator account mid-race, do not re-image the unit; timing data buffers locally for up to four hours. Instead, switch the reader to recovery mode via the recessed button, confirm the amber triple-blink, and reconnect over the service LAN. The recovery console will then prompt you, and you must enter the recovery passphrase below.

strongbox words: druath-quenael

Stitchkit versioning — quick primer

Welcome aboard. Stitchkit is our shared component library. We follow strict semver: breaking visual or API changes bump major, new components bump minor. Never pin to latest; pin exact versions in your app manifest. Deprecations get one full minor cycle of warnings. The release calendar and upgrade guides live on the internal page below.

runbook for yadup-fahag: https://jira.zemvarlabs.internal/display/display/pages/2281f9da

# Settings for the Stormline weather-alert fan-out.
# Plugin authors: your handler receives one alert envelope per region
# subscription, deduplicated by the Cloudmere broker. Do not assume
# ordering across regions; only within a single region stream.
# Throttling is enforced upstream at 200 alerts/minute per plugin,
# so design handlers to be idempotent and fast. Delivery receipts
# must be written back to the fan-out ledger database, which your
# plugin should reach using the connection string given below.

warehouse DSN: mongodb://istix_svc:RCv8jf1@db-c640.nelvrocloud.example:5432/fenmir

## Action Item: Encoding Mojibake on Uploads

During the Fernhollow incident we learned the uploader was guessing encodings from the first 512 bytes only, which is why those Latvian menu files turned into garbage. Fix is shipping in 3.9, but until then support folks should ask customers to re-save files as UTF-8 before re-uploading — that sidesteps the detector entirely. If they can't, escalate with the raw file attached. The workaround steps and known-bad encoding list are kept on the internal page here.

runbook for yadup-fahif: https://jira.qorvelcorp.internal/spaces/spaces/spaces/b46212397071